Satellite TV Technology › Re: Solar Energy, A Complement To FTA by oweniwe(m): 6:53am On Jul 03, 2024 |
ti4c: Hey guys, hope the holiday is going well.
I posted here a few months back for info and advice on budget, I appreciate your replies.
However, I need your advice as I have upgraded my solar battery and panel but it's not doing what I want in terms of power supply.
I upgraded it this Monday to a second hand mercury 220 ah battery(one year used), 400W panel and 30A charge controller(which I find useless cos I don't understand how to really read it).
My major use of the power is for my laptop (90W) cos I work from home and I need to be able to cahrge it at least twice a day. No fridge or TV, just the laptop, DC fan, phone, and bulbs.
During the day it charges laptop fast and carries the fan without issues.
The problem is that the battery doesn't last after sun goes down. Charging phone doesn't seem to do anything to the battery, it's when I plug the fan or laptop after sun down, it will immediately start blinking indicating low battery. I feel like the battery has lost its strength or something else I don't know.
For today, I charged my laptop and phone with it around 12 pm, by past 2pm NEPA brought light, I turned it off, I didn't use it again till 9 pm and once I plugged the fan, it started indicating battery low again, so I removed the fan. But right now my laptop is fully charged but still plugged in but it's not blinking but once I plug the fan it starts indicating battery low... I didn't understand how that is working.
I need your expert advice because I intend to return it on Wednesday and get a 120 ah new gel battery(that's what I initially wanted to buy).
Thank you! Go call the people that charge motor/trailer battery to come do electrolyte level test on the battery using hydrometer. Maybe the electrolyte level is too low. They will advise you accordingly after the test Secondly, it seems your charge controller is PWM. if your solar panel is single 400w, you should get MPPT charge controller cos it is not recommended to PWM with panels above 250w. Cheers
